After exposition of the membrane to nitrogen plasma, such groups as amine, imine, amide or nitrile could be created [15,16]. In some cases, polymer degradation and etching processes were also observed [17–19]. When one considers the ablation process caused by N2 plasma, one notes its low...
The deposited polymer layer on the surface provides an additional mass transfer resistance and reduces the water flux of the membrane. The cross-linking degree of the plasma polymers is higher than that of the conventional polymers. They also have good thermal stability and stronger adhesion to ...
